To use simply add your video footage to the INPUT_COMP_[FOOTAGE] and adjust the effect settings, using the _CONTROL_LAYER in the MAIN_COMP_[RENDER] composition. Watch the video below to get a more in-depth tutorial.
Effect Control Descriptions:
DISTORTION - Adjusts the amount of simulated distortion of the CRT electron beam.
RANDOMIZE DISTORTION - Enables random distortion.
IMAGE SKEW - Skews the image on the X and Y axes.
IMAGE OFFSET - Offsets the image on the X and Y axes.
COLOR CHANNEL SPLIT - Splits the image RGB color channels on the x and Y axes.
INTERLACING - Adds in interlacing to the input video.
CRT SNOW - Amount of CRT signal snow/noise.
FRAME RATE DESYNC - Simulates a frame rate mismatch between a camera and CRT display.
SCAN LINES - Adds horizontal scan lines.
GLOW - Adds glow to simulated screen pixels.
BLACK & WHITE - Makes it black and white.
CRT SHADOW MASK - Changes the shadow mask used on the CRT. The options are a grill mask, dot mask, or slot mask.
SCREEN DIRT - Adds dust, dirt, and smudges.
SCREEN DIRT SEED - Random seed for screen dirt.
SCREEN CURVE - Adjusts the curvature of the CRT display. This will introduce moiré patterns in the image, which can be a desired effect.
